1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is molten rock that has reached the Earth's surface?
Back
Lava
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What two specific continents fit together most noticeably?
Back
South America and Africa
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
All of the continents were once part of one large continent called...
Back
Pangea
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Many earthquakes happen along the borders of...
Back
Tectonic Plates
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Another piece of evidence in the theory of Continental Drift is __________ evidence of a giant fern named Glossopteris.
Back
fossil
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the term for the movement of the Earth's plates?
Back
Plate Tectonics
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the process called when one tectonic plate moves under another?
Back
Subduction
